Position: The Director of Programming provides programming strategies, direction and analytical support for on-air placement of current and future programming content and provides management and leadership of Program Scheduling staff. The ideal candidate is a sports aficionado who emanates from a Sports Cable background.
Daily Responsibilities will include, but are not limited to the following:
• Plans short and long-term strategic program scheduling and maintains program schedules throughout the year
• Negotiates program agreements, as directed
• Collaborates with Acquisitions personnel to identify, coordinate and implement future programming stunts and events
• Leads and facilitates Programming team collaboration with Finance personnel to coordinate, submit and analyze Profit & Loss requests for potential program acquisitions and/or renewals
• Loads upfront program schedule for the purpose of building the Annual financial plan and for the Ad Sales Upfront selling period
• Communicates Programming department’s contract obligations to internal departments, external production houses, and other industry professionals in a timely manner
• Regularly interacts with key departments including Production, Marketing, Affiliate Sales, Ad Sales, Finance, Commercial Operations and tennischannel com
• Develops strong relationships with Tennis industry governing bodies, third-party event rights holders and program packagers
• Regularly researches, identifies and recommends programming initiatives across all platforms to maximize the value of all content
• Evaluates alternative programming opportunities and develops new, strategic opportunities to help execute the company’s creative vision and maintain the integrity of the brand
• Prepares specific reports and presentations for Senior management and creates reports for distribution to external departments
Qualifications:
• Bachelor’s degree in Communications, Business, Sports Management or related field
• 5-7 years experience in managing a team in Television programming or related sports business field
• Strong knowledge of sports and sports media including television and digital platforms
• Solid program planning/scheduling experience is a must
• Highly proficient in MS Office
• Excellent verbal and written communication skills
• Knowledge of Paradigm or SIMS program scheduling system and a strong understanding of Nielsen ratings is preferred |

Tennis Channel is the only 24-hour, television-based multimedia destination dedicated to both the professional sport and tennis lifestyle. A hybrid of comprehensive sports, health, fitness, pop culture, entertainment, lifestyle and travel programming, the network is home to every aspect of the wide-ranging, worldwide tennis community. It also has the most concentrated single-sport coverage in television, with telecast rights to the US Open, Wimbledon, Roland Garros (French Open), Australian Open, Olympus US Open Series, ATP Masters Series, top-tier Sony Ericsson WTA Tour championship competitions, Davis Cup and Fed Cup by BNP Paribas, and Hyundai Hopman Cup. Tennis Channel is carried by nine of the top 10 MSOs, Verizon FiOS TV, and has a national footprint via DIRECTV and DISH Network.
